The speaker for our May meeting was Eleanor Wright from St John Ambulance.
Eleanor has led a very interesting life with the St John Ambulance service. I was particularly interested in her talk, about the historical aspect of the military Order of St John of Jerusalem. It was founded in the 11th century as a religious order by the first Knights of St John, caring for sick pilgrims with headquarters in Rhodes and Malta.
His Majesty King Charles holds the position of Sovereign Head. The Grand Prior, who is the second in command, is Prince Richard, Duke of Gloucester.
I looked up details of the St John Museum in Clerkenwell in London, which seems well worth a visit.
Eleanor gave us a lot of information and background about her life, from when she joined as a 17 year old cadet in Ireland in September 1962 to the present day. Three generations of her family, her mother and 2 sons, were also involved in St John Ambulance which is quite an achievement! The photo shows the four of them in uniform.
Eleanor must be very proud of her three medals. One of which is a British Empire medal for voluntary service to St John Ambulance, a 50 year gold service medal and two 5 year bars, and a medal with the eight-pointed Maltese cross of the CStJ (Commander in the Order of St John).
